It is simple to train them.

Frenchies are easy to train and learn commands quickly. They are also extremely patient dogs who quickly respond to positive reinforcement. They can be easily bored, so make sure that your training sessions are brief and fun. To keep them interested make sure you offer treats and engaging toys during training sessions.

They are also very sociable dogs who love spending time with family members. They are very adaptable and enjoy playing with other pets and children. However, they can be prone to snoring or drooling which is why they are not the ideal bed buddies. They also can overheat, so they shouldn't be left alone in warm places or in close proximity to water.

The compact muscles and small body of the French Bulldog makes them ideal for homes and apartments that have small spaces. The French Bulldog does not require to be active, but they should be walked each throughout the day to avoid weight gain. These dogs are known for drooling and snoring, but they are not known to be excessive barkers.

Frenchies as brachycephalic breeds, französischen Bulldoggenwelpen kaufen do not cool down as much as other breeds. They must be kept in a cool, dry place away from heat. They can also become exhausted and shiver, so it is essential to avoid over-exerting them during play or walks. They shouldn't be left alone and must always wear a collar with the identification needed in the event of their escape.

Frenchies can be lonely, even though they're social. They are susceptible to separation anxiety, so it is recommended that they reside with at least one other dog or another person. If possible, it is ideal to live with someone who is able to spend time with them and play with them frequently.

They work well with children.

Frenchies are a fun breed and love spending time with children. However, they aren't suited to rough play and may not be able to handle the occasional ear tugging or other mischief that young children frequently cause. They love playing games with their family such as playing tug-of-war or chasing balls.

Frenchies are small dogs that don't require much exercise. This makes them a great choice for families with children. It is essential to make sure you socialize them and teach the basics as early as possible. Additionally, you should not letting your children throw or pull on their ears, as this could cause serious injury.

These adorable dogs are very easy to train, and their mellow attitude and relaxed nature make them great companions for people of all age groups. They are able to adapt and comfortably live in apartments or larger homes in Garden City, NY. They are friendly and patient, and they are devoted to pleasing their owners.

It is important to teach Frenchies early on that they shouldn't bite or lick children's hands. This is particularly important for children with sensitive skin, especially the younger ones. Also, you should encourage your children to use a gentle voice when speaking to their dog and avoid using a harsh or angry tone of voice.

It's also a great idea to include your children in the early puppy training exercises and feeding routine. This will help them understand the hierarchy of the dog and teach them to treat the dog with respect. It will also aid the child in learning how to manage the dog's attention using the volume of their voice and the pitch they use.

They are excellent with cats.

French Bulldogs are full of personality and are playful. They are happy-go-lucky pups that enjoy entertaining However, they also have an emotional side and require plenty of attention from their owners. They are most content when they're at their owner's side and can misbehave if they do not receive enough attention. They do not require lots of physical activity, but they require regular walks and playtimes to keep them content.

This small breed is for families of any size. They bond closely with their family members and love playing with children. They cannot tolerate long periods of isolation and may develop separation anxieties if they're not socialized early. Therefore, it is crucial to introduce them to a variety of people and locations as they grow up.

These canines are incredibly playful and can be taught to perform tricks and commands with patience and positive reinforcement. They are low-maintenance dogs because they have hair that is short and moderate shedders. They require a high-quality diet and regular vet visits. It is also essential to wash their wrinkles in their ear flaps as well as their facial wrinkles regularly to avoid infections.

If you're thinking about adopting a French Bulldog be sure to choose a reputable breeder. This will ensure that the puppy is properly bred and looked after and is in a healthy disposition and physical condition. Also, make sure that the breeder has a vet technician on staff to monitor the health of the animals. This will help to prevent genetic diseases like brachycephalic syndrome.
